         Water Management A pproach




•   Establish Over all Wate r Bal ance

•   Reduce at sour ce

•   Reuse in other bene fici al applicati ons a fte r trea tmen t (lan d scaping,

    toile t flushing, cooling towe r appli cati ons an d civil constructi on s etc.,)

•   Recycle back to pr ocess appl icati ons a fter a ppr opr iate treatment

Please Note: Please Note: Water con sum pti on increased by 8.7 % as
producti on in crea sed by 15.0 % compare d to last year however the spe cifi c
water consumpti on is reduce d by 6 %.

              Water Conserv ation Projects


• CII Water Audit carried out in 2005-06. The following savi ngs po tentials
  were identifi ed:

   Effluen t discharge (200 5 – 2006 )                            160 m3 /day
   Reducti on thr ough re cy cle of MGF /IRF b/w water             30 m3 /day
   Reducti on in dome sti c water con sumpti on                    15 m3 /day
   RO product for CT make-up                                       50 m3 /day
   RO reject for garde ning & Toi let fl ashing s                  65 m3 /day
   Total                                                          160 m3 /day

• Earlier Treated Disc harge Water is b eing us ed b y
    •Local farmers for irrigation
    •Small scale gardeni ng i nside fact ory

           Proposal # 3 : RO Pla nt for Trea te d Efflue nt


vSegregate High T DS stream and dir ectly pum p to Final eff luent tank

    ØAvoid the unnecessary TDS load to Ae ration

    ØHelp improve the Aeratio n tank performance
vTreat the fina l effluent through RO – 11 5 m3 /day
    Ø50 m3 /day output as Cooling Tower M ake-up

    Ø65 m3 /day reje ct to garde n use, toilet flush

        Other Initiatives

 Remo te Radiator/T able Cooler

v ITC Mung er has proc ured a Rotary
UPS : A world class technology that has
a mec hanical stor eho us e of ener gy
coupled wit h a Diesel Engi ne

vIn place of a conventional Co oling
Tower, we hav e gone for a Table Co oler
which is an Air Co oling Remot e
Radiator

    vHig h o n Cost

    vBut sav es o ver 400 KL
    water annually
